Joseph Vincent Dust, age 90, of Mobile, peacefully departed this life on December 14, 2011. He was preceded in death by his first wife, Sophia (Niebrugge) Dust and second wife, Mercedes (Sharp, Crowley) Dust, daughter, Carolyn Dust and grandson, Sean Estros. Dr. Dust is survived by his sons, William R. Crowley, Jr. of Tomball, Texas, Robert J. Dust of Midlothian, Virginia, Kenneth D. Crowley of Mobile, Patrick M. Crowley of Spanish Fort, and Thomas J. Crowley of Eight Mile; by his daughters, Mary Kay Hamilton of Dallas, Texas and Jo Ann Vaughan of Fuquay Varina, North Carolina; 17 grandchildren; several great grand-children, and a great great grandchild. Dr. Dust retired from the University of South Alabama as a professor in Civil Engineering after a successful career in engineering. He was born February 7, 1921 in Effingham, Illinois and graduated from the University of Illinois, with advanced degrees from Southern Methodist University and Mississippi State University. He was a WWII Army veteran. A memorial mass will be held on Tuesday, December 20th at 10:00 a.m. at Holy Family Catholic Church in Mobile, Alabama.
Published in the Press-Register from December 17 to December 19, 2011
